The 2 large long Splash Shields are S2+R3 Specific, the large one that goes inside the fender in the curve of the fender F189-56-13ZC (RH) and are meant to fit inside S2+R3 Fenders.

The smaller "vented" splash shield that goes directly behind Oil Coolers is also S2+R3 specific F189-56-14YD.

I have no idea what the S1 (Series 1 RX-8) Fender Liners F151 differences are as I don't have them to compare.

So to answer your question YES you need the 4 F189 Liners, why would Mazda change them if they were the same as S1.

The F197-50-041 + F197-50-051 Bumper Retainers are ONLY for the R3 bumper and are alloy riveted to the plastic R3 Bumper with 8 x BN8F-50-355 alloy rivets (4 each Retainer).

I personally own a S2 Luxury (Elec Sunroof, Leather, Power Seat) (GT in USA) the Liners are the same as R3 and where you have that gap will be filled when you buy and use the F189 liners, correct parts.

F197 part numbers are specific (ONLY for) R3 in this case.
F189 part numbers are S2+R3.

Those Bumper Retainers (F197) are only used in R3, not used on S2 Front Bumper, and yes they are not supplied with the R3 Front Bumper Cover.

Y612-17-640B Park/Neutral Switch. 5 Speed Transmission.

Y611-17-640A Reverse Switch. 5 Speed Transmission.

For ALL Series 1 RX-8's for all nations, all RX-8's were made in Hiroshima, Japan.
